YV Reddy assures to consider TS proposals


 
Hyderabad, Sept 19 (INN): Dr. Y. V. Reddy, Chairman of the 14th Finance Commission, assured the Telangana Government that the Commission would discuss in detail the issues raised in Chief Minister K Chandrasekhar Rao and presentations made by different departmental secretaries to the commission on Friday.

The Chairman said that the Commission would take forward these proposals and discuss them on next Monday itself. He also said that the package that would ultimately be given to the state of Telangana should be desirable, feasible and realistic in the Indian context and the context of State.

Dr. Reddy responded to the Chief Minister's speech and the presentations made by the different secretaries to the Government, to the 14th Finance Commission this morning, in a meeting held at Hotel Grand Kakatiya.

He placed on record his deep appreciation about the competence, integrity and commitment of Telangana Government, the Chief Minister and officers. The Chairman remarked, that, the commission will do its best and will be very fair to Telangana and will consider positively all the unique challenges faced by the State.

The Chairman mentioned, that, the meeting with Chief Minister and officers helped him and other members of the commission in sensitising them. Chairman Dr. Y. V. Reddy made a specific mention to 'Our Village our Plan', 'Telangana Water Grid', 'Tanks in Telangana', 'Haritha Haram', 'Hyderabad Capital Reforms', 'Power Deficiency' etc.,

The Chairman particularly made a mention to the Chief Minister's speech where the latter highlighted all major challenges in the context of fulfilling aspirations of the people, reinventing and reorienting the State and resource mobilization for the State.

He also made a mention about Chief Minister's observations in his speech on various issues and SC, STs and Backward Classes, as well as the various initiatives taken by the State Government. He outlined about the importance of Intensive Household survey. Dr Reddy said, that, the Chief Minister made a strong argument in favour of many requirements of the State, need for efficiency in resource mobilisation and frequent references to Telangana State Development.

Prof. Abhijit Sen, Dr. M. Govind Rao, Sushma Nath, Sudeep Monde and AM Jha members of the Finance Commission also responded to the presentations and speech of the Chief Minister.

They said that water is going to be a big challenge in future for Telangana State. They complimented the Intensive and aspirational presentations made in the meeting. Some of them said the presentations are mainly development based.

Sushma Nath complimented that, Chief Minister made an excellent Key Note Address where in a genuine concern about the resources to the state was shown.

She said that the commission is fully conscious of state's requirement and resources. Sudeep Monde appreciated the financial projections and enquired about any unresolved issues between the two states that may have effect on the finances. He said he really enjoyed the presentation on the Water Tanks and Water Grid.
